To run multiple instances using Backbone Paginator.js, you need to create separate instances of the Paginator for each data set you want to paginate. This separation allows you to independently manage and access different sets of data within your application.
When initializing each Paginator instance, you'll specify the relevant parameters, such as the collection to paginate and the desired configuration options. For example, you can define the number of items per page, the initial page to display, and any custom logic for handling pagination events.
By setting up distinct instances for various data collections in your application, you can ensure that each set of data is paginated separately, giving you more control and flexibility in how you present and interact with the information.
It's worth noting that running multiple instances using Backbone Paginator.js can help improve the performance of your application by efficiently handling large data sets. By paginating data in smaller chunks, you reduce the memory and processing resources required to manage and display information, resulting in a smoother user experience.
Another benefit of leveraging multiple instances is the ability to customize the pagination behavior for different parts of your application. You can tailor the pagination settings, such as the number of visible page links or the pagination controls' layout, to suit the specific requirements of each data set.
